A farmer needs to fence a rectangular piece of land. She wants the length of the field to be 80 feet longer than the width. If she has 1080 feet of fencing material, what should be the length and width of the field?
The width of the field is 230 feet and the length is 310 feet.
Let's denote the width of the field as "x" feet.
The length of the field is 80 feet longer than the width, so it can be represented as "x + 80" feet.
To find the total amount of fencing material needed, we sum up the lengths of all four sides of the rectangular field:
2(length) + 2(width) = perimeter
Substituting the given values:
2(x + 80) + 2(x) = 1080
2x + 160 + 2x = 1080
4x + 160 = 1080
4x = 920
x = 920/4
x = 230
Therefore, the width of the field is 230 feet.
Now we can find the length by adding 80 feet to the width:
Length = Width + 80 = 230 + 80 = 310 feet.
So, the width of the field is 230 feet and the length is 310 feet.

Y varies directly as x, y = 35 when x = 5. Find y when x = 12
The value of y when (x = 12) is 84 and this can be determined by forming the linear equation with the help of the given data.
Given :
y varies directly as xy = 35 when x = 5The following steps can be used to determine the value of y when x = 12:
Step 1 - Given that y varies directly as x, that means:
\(\rm y \; \alpha \; x\)
Step 2 - The above expression becomes:
y = kx ----- (1)
Step 3 - Given that y = 35 when x = 5, that implies:
35 = 5k
k = 7
Step 4 - Put the value of k in equation (1).
y = 7x
Step 5 - Now, the value of y when x = 12 is:
y = 7(12)
y = 84
So, the value of y when (x = 12) is 84.

Write the equation of a circle with a diameter endpoints of 13 and -1 and 15 and 9
The equation of a circle with diameter endpoints of (13, -1) and (15, 9) will be x² + y² - 28x - 8y + 186 = 0.
Given that:
Endpoints of diameter, (13, -1) and (15, 9)
The equation of the circle when endpoints of diameter are given is written as,
(x - x₁)(x - x₂) + (y - y₁)(y - y₂) = 0
The equation of the circle is calculated as,
(x - 13)(x - 15) + (y + 1)(y - 9) = 0
x² - 28x + 195 + y² - 8y - 9 = 0
x² + y² - 28x - 8y + 186 = 0
The equation of a circle with diameter endpoints of (13, -1) and (15, 9) will be x² + y² - 28x - 8y + 186 = 0.

What are the coordinates of the point on the directed line segment from ( − 7 , 9 ) (−7,9) to ( 3 , − 1 ) (3,−1) that partitions the segment into a ratio of 2 to 3?
The coordinates of the point on the directed line segment from (-7, 9) to (3, -1) that partitions the segment into a ratio of 2 to 3 are (-3, 5).
To find the coordinates of the point that divides the directed line segment from (-7, 9) to (3, -1) into a ratio of 2 to 3, we can use the section formula.
Let's label the coordinates of the desired point as (x, y). According to the section formula, the x-coordinate of the point is given by:
x = (2 * 3 + 3 * (-7)) / (2 + 3) = (6 - 21) / 5 = -15 / 5 = -3
Similarly, the y-coordinate of the point is given by:
y = (2 * (-1) + 3 * 9) / (2 + 3) = (-2 + 27) / 5 = 25 / 5 = 5
Therefore, the coordinates of the point that divides the line segment in a ratio of 2 to 3 are (-3, 5).

Solve the following equation:
8x + 3 = 2x + 9
Answer:
\(\Huge \boxed{\boxed{ x = 1}}\)
Step-by-step explanation:
Isolate the variable on one side of the equation before trying to solve it. It means that you should only have constants (numbers) on the other side of the equal sign and the variable alone on the one side.
To do this, you can add, subtract, multiply, divide, or use any other operation to both sides of the equation as long as you do the same thing on both sides.
Your final step depends on the equation and how you've simplified it. In general, you want to figure out how you arrived at the final equation by working backwards from it. You'll isolate the variable in the last action you took.
-------------------------------------------------------------------------------------------------------------
SolutionStep1: Subtract \(\bold{2x}\) from both sides
\(8x + 3 = 2x + 9\)\(8x - 2x + 3 = 2x - 2x + 9\)\(6x + 3 = 9\)Step 2: Subtract 3 from both sides
\(6x + 3 - 3 = 9 - 3\)\(6x = 6\)Step 3: Divide both sides of the equation by 6
\(\frac{6x}{6} = \frac{6}{6}\)\(x = 1\)So the solution to the equation \(\bold{8x + 3 = 2x + 9}\) is \(\bold{x = 1}\).
